Resources Near the end of your Teach book, you will find resources for assessment, lesson planning, and further study.

Module Assessment A master copy of the Module Assessment is included in the Teach book. Module Assessment Grade K Module 2

Two- and Three-Dimensional Shapes Administer this assessment only to students whose observational assessments show inconsistent proficiency throughout the module. Use the suggested language, or support students in their native language to better ascertain the student’s understanding of the math content. If a student is unable to answer the first few questions, end the assessment and retry after more instruction.

Materials—Solid shapes: rectangular prism, pyramid, sphere, cone, cylinder, and cube • Shape set for task #1 • Shape set for task #2 • Blank piece of paper for a work mat • 10 coffee stirrers

Standards Standards lists the content standards that are addressed in the module. This resource also lists the Standards for Mathematical Practice.

Achievement Descriptors (ADs) are standards-aligned descriptions that detail what students should know and be able to do based on instruction they receive. The number of ADs addressed in each lesson varies depending on the content. This resource includes proficiency indicators for each AD. Proficiency indicators are descriptions of work that is partially proficient, proficient, or highly proficient. Proficiency indicators help you assess your students’ level of proficiency.
